Had a client with a lifted show truck who needed my services. This truck sits in the garage most of the time so it was very very clean, but had some swirls and minor holograms. Prep was just a basic wipe down with Mckees N914 and just some very minor claying. The paint received a thorough one step with M205 and Rupes yellow pad. The hood got a 2step with Rupes blue compound and LC orange pro thin pad/ M205, Rupes yellow pad. Boss g21 and Adams swirl killer mini were the tools of choice for this beast! Wheels and chrome were wiped down with Griots Garage Speed Shine. Paint was sealed with IGL Premier. I had to do this one on location as it was too tall for my shop.
